โฆ Synopsis
A computer-based algorithm was used for the open-loop control of specific growth rate in fedbatch cultures of recombinant E.coli.. The control of nutrient feed rate to an exponential trajectory resulted in growth of the culture at a constant specific growth rate. Stable specific growth rates between 0.08 and 0.4 h-1 were achieved.
